401(k) 401(k) matching Bonus based on performance Competitive salary Flexible schedule Opportunity for advancement Training & development We are Advanced Surgical Mobile Eye Care and we are seeking full-time or part-time optometrists. We are a successful 25-year-old company in practicing optometry by traveling to local nursing homes in all these areas of Florida - Daytona, Jacksonville, St. Petersburg, Tampa, Lakeland, Orlando, and Sarasota. We are seeking an optometrist for the Gainesville, Jacksonville, and St Augustine area. This is the perfect opportunity for someone interested in practicing Mobile Optometry to nursing homes and assisted living facilities. Imagine you can practice optometry to its fullest, and your patients rarely complain since you are the voice of the patients who cannot express themselves. This group of patients often gradually lose their eyesight and/or have eye infections unnoticed by staff or poorly treated by their nurses. They have a high rate of glaucoma, macular degeneration, diabetic retinopathy, blepharitis, and a plethora of other eye diseases. These patients often greet you with a big smile when their eyeglasses are dispensed. We are equipped with portable OCT, fundus camera, b-scan, and visual fields to diagnose and monitor eye diseases. If you are compassionate and love ocular pathology, you would be a perfect match for this mode of practice compared to conventional practices.Other Pertinent Details:
Full-scope practice looking for an Optometrist who can treat the elderly population On average 20-25 patients daily with most exams being medical, short, and brief An ophthalmic technician is available to locate patients, perform preliminaries, and fit glasses. A scribe is available for your brief note-taking All portable optometric equipment is provided and you will be trained $600-$1000 with the ability to earn $150K-$200k. Your rate is per diem with bonuses and you would be paid as 1099-Misc. We reimburse mileage above 50 miles per day. There are no weekends.
